Q: Is 18,734 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 18,734 is not a prime number.

Why is 18,734 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 18734 can be evenly divided by 1 2 17 19 29 34 38 58 323 493 551 646 986 1,102 9,367 and 18,734, with no remainder.

Since 18,734 cannot be divided by just 1 and 18,734, it is not a prime number.
